Healthy Broccoli Apple Salad With Greek Yogurt
This Healthy Broccoli-Apple Salad With Greek Yogurt is an easy side dish that even kids will like!
Ingredients
- 4 Bacon strips
- 4 cups broccoli cut into florets
- 1/4 cup sunflower seeds roasted, salted
- 1/4 cup red onion thinly sliced
- 1 apple roughly chopped, Fuji, large
For The Dressing:
- 1 cup Greek yogurt nonfat plain
- 4 tablespoons honey
- 2 tablespoons yellow mustard
- 2 tablespoons Dijon mustard
- 2 teaspoons apple cider vinegar
- 1/4 teaspoon salt or to taste
Instructions
- Heat a large skillet on medium heat. Cook the bacon slices until golden brown and crispy on each side, about 2-3 minutes per side. Transfer to a paper towel lined plate and press out any excess fat.
- In a large bowl, stir together the rest of the salad ingredients. Crush up the bacon and stir it in.
- In a medium bowl, whisk together all the dressing ingredients. Pour over the salad and toss until well coated. Season to taste with salt.
- Cover and refrigerate the salad at least 2 hours (up to overnight) to develop flavor and so the broccoli absorbs the dressing

Nutrition Information
Nutrition Facts
Serving: 6 People, as a side
Amount Per Serving
Calories 175
% Daily Value*
| Calories | 175kcal | 9% |
| Carbohydrates | 23g | 8% |
| Protein | 8g | 16% |
| Fat | 7g | 11% |
| Saturated Fat | 2g | 10% |
| Polyunsaturated Fat | 1g | 6% |
| Monounsaturated Fat | 3g | 15% |
| Trans Fat | 0.02g | 1% |
| Cholesterol | 17mg | 6% |
| Sodium | 249mg | 10% |
| Potassium | 385mg | 8% |
| Fiber | 3g | 12% |
| Sugar | 18g | 36% |
| Vitamin A | 478IU | 10% |
| Vitamin C | 54mg | 60% |
| Calcium | 93mg | 9% |
| Iron | 1mg | 6% |
* Percent Daily Values are based on a 2,000 calorie diet.
